Làng nghề truyền thống (Traditional Craft Villages) are an essential part of Vietnam’s cultural identity, found across the country from the Red River Delta in Northern Vietnam to the Mekong Delta in the south. These villages are typically located near major cultural hubs such as Hanoi, Hue, Hoi An, and Ho Chi Minh City, where generations of artisans continue age-old crafts like pottery, silk weaving, wood carving, lacquerware, conical hat making, and bronze casting. Famous examples include Bat Trang Pottery Village near Hanoi, Van Phuc Silk Village in Ha Dong, and Kim Bong Carpentry Village near Hoi An. Set along rivers and rural landscapes, Vietnam’s traditional craft villages offer travelers and researchers a unique insight into local heritage, sustainable livelihoods, and authentic Vietnamese craftsmanship, making them important cultural tourism destinations in Vietnam.
